De Rozario Claims Another Commonwealth Gold In T53/54 Marathon

July 30, (THEWILL) – Madison de Rozario of Australia has added gold to her title at the Tokyo Paralympics last year by winning the T53/54 marathon at the 2022 Birmingham Commonwealth Games.

De Rozario won gold at the competition on the Gold Coast in 2018, and she was also the defending Commonwealth champion.

She raced ahead of 20-year-old Englishwoman Eden Rainbow-Cooper by a comfortable margin in a Games record time of 1 hour and 56 minutes (1:59:45s).

As there were only four participants in the race, there was no bronze medal given out. Christie Dawes, a countrywoman of De Rozario, came in fourth place with a time that was a season-best 2:07:02.
